THEDI by Analog Obsession: A Free Colored DI Box VST

Tighten the low end, enhance the mids and add analog-style presence to direct instrument recordings.

THEDI is a free coloration plugin developed by Analog Obsession. It is designed to bring the character of a colored hardware DI box into a modern DAW workflow.

The plugin focuses on three broad tonal changes: tighter low frequencies, more present midrange information and additional sparkle in the upper frequencies. Its deliberately simple interface makes it easy to add character without opening a complicated channel strip.

Completely free: THEDI is available from Analog Obsession’s official Patreon page. The developer distributes its plugin catalogue for free, with optional donations and memberships helping to support future development.

What Is THEDI?

THEDI is an audio coloration effect inspired by the tonal behaviour of a well-known hardware DI box. Analog Obsession does not identify the exact unit being referenced, so the plugin is better understood as a creative DI-style processor rather than an officially licensed hardware emulation.

A DI box is commonly used to connect instruments such as electric guitar or bass directly to a recording system. THEDI recreates the coloration stage in software, allowing producers to process an already recorded signal inside their DAW.

Main purpose: THEDI is designed to tighten direct instrument signals, improve midrange definition and add a brighter sense of presence before further processing or amplifier simulation.

A Simple Three-Control Workflow

THEDI keeps its interface intentionally minimal. Instead of presenting a large collection of EQ bands, saturation modes and transformer options, it provides three main controls.

Level: Adjusts the output level while compensating for changes in gain, helping users compare the processed and unprocessed signals more fairly.

Mix: Blends the dry signal with the processed sound. Lower settings can add subtle coloration, while higher values reveal more of the plugin’s complete tonal character.

Power: Bypasses the processing so the original and colored signals can be compared quickly.

This limited control set makes THEDI easy to use during recording, mixing and sound selection. The main decision is not how to construct the effect, but how much of its coloration the track actually needs.

Using THEDI on Bass Guitar

Bass guitar is one of the most logical applications for a DI-style coloration plugin. A directly recorded bass can sometimes feel overly clean, soft or disconnected from the rest of the production.

THEDI can be inserted before an amplifier simulator to give the original DI signal more density and definition. It can also be used without an amp simulation when the production needs a cleaner but more assertive bass tone.

Starting point: Insert THEDI before the bass amp simulator, set Mix to approximately 50%, then increase it while listening to the low-end definition. Match the perceived volume before deciding whether the processing is genuinely helping.

Using THEDI on Electric Guitar

Electric guitar recordings made through an audio interface often begin with a very clean DI signal. This is useful for reamping, but the untreated sound may feel somewhat flat before reaching the virtual amplifier.

Placing THEDI before an amp simulator can introduce additional tonal character at the beginning of the chain. This can affect the way the virtual amplifier responds, particularly when using cleaner or lightly driven tones.

The Mix control is useful when the complete effect feels too pronounced. Blending some of the original signal back in can preserve pick attack while retaining the added coloration.

Other Production Uses

Synth bass: Add definition and presence to a soft or overly rounded bass patch.

Drum room tracks: Try subtle parallel coloration to bring more midrange energy into the room sound.

Electric piano: Introduce a slightly more forward tone before chorus, delay or reverb.

Loops and samples: Use THEDI as a quick tonal enhancer when a sample feels clean but lacks personality.

Parallel processing: Reduce the Mix control to retain the original transients while adding a smaller amount of circuit-style coloration.

No Oversampling, but Lightweight Anti-Aliasing

Analog Obsession states that THEDI does not use oversampling. Instead, the plugin includes a lightweight anti-aliasing system.

This approach is intended to keep processing relatively efficient. Producers can therefore test the plugin across several tracks without automatically introducing the additional CPU load associated with higher oversampling settings.

Resizable Interface

The THEDI interface can be resized between 50% and 200% using the handle in the lower-right corner.

Analog Obsession recommends resizing the plugin before changing its parameters, then saving that configuration as the default preset inside the DAW. This allows future instances to open at the preferred size.

Double-clicking the resize handle returns the interface to its original dimensions.

Compatibility

  • Version: 1.0
  • macOS: macOS 10.11 or later
  • Mac processors: Intel and Apple Silicon
  • Mac formats: VST3, AU, AAX Native and AudioSuite
  • Windows: Windows 10 and Windows 11
  • Windows formats: VST3, AAX Native and AudioSuite
  • Mac graphics requirement: Metal-compatible graphics hardware
  • Windows graphics requirement: OpenGL-compatible graphics hardware
  • Linux: No official version listed

Final Verdict

THEDI is a focused free plugin for producers who want to add DI-style coloration without loading a complete channel strip or amplifier suite.

Its three-control interface keeps the workflow direct, while the Mix control makes it possible to move from subtle parallel enhancement to the full processed sound.

The plugin is especially relevant for bass and electric guitar DI recordings, but it can also be tested on synthesizers, drum tracks and samples that need additional tonal character.

THEDI will not replace careful recording, EQ or amplifier selection. It simply gives clean signals a little more attitude before the rest of the plugin chain begins negotiating custody of the frequencies.
